- Brief Summary
Exploring the therapeutic effect of neoadjuvant chemotherapy combined with PD-1 inhibitors on advanced stage III-IV endometrial cancer
- Detailed Description
Conduct domestic multicenter, prospective phase II single arm clinical trials to answer the following questions:
1. Evaluate the impact of neoadjuvant chemotherapy combined with PD-1 inhibitor on the remission rate, surgical complications, and surgical resection rate of advanced stage III-IV endometrial cancer;
2. Evaluate the effect of of neoadjuvant chemotherapy combined with PD-1 inhibitors on the survival of patients with advanced III-IV endometrial cancer;
3. Exploring the changes in tumor local immune related factors and cells before and after neoadjuvant chemotherapy and PD-1 inhibitor use, as well as the responsiveness of different molecular subtypes of endometrial cancer to neoadjuvant therapy, and screen for biological indicators that predict the effectiveness of PD-1 inhibitors.

- Primary Outcome Measures
Name Time Method Pathologic complete response At the end of the patient's treatment, up to 1 years. Proportion of patients with no tumor cells on postoperative pathology and negative lymph node metastasis
- Secondary Outcome Measures
Name Time Method Event-free survival (EFS) Until the end of the 3-year follow-up period, up to 5 years. the time between the enrollment and any documented tumor progression, recurrence, or death from any cause; the analysis of EFS includes the results of tumor evaluations during the study treatment and follow-up periods. If a patient had several indicators of PD or recurrence, the EFS analysis was performed using the indicator that appeared first; PD, recurrence, or death were considered to have reached the study endpoint; patients who were treated with other systemic or antitumor therapies directed at the target lesion of observation were also considered to be in PD; for patients who did not have PD, recurrence, or death at the end of the study, the time when the patient's failure to have a recurrence was last obtained was used as the time to censor the data.
Surgical complication rate During and after the surgery, up to 2 years. intraoperative bleeding, vascular injuries, bladder injuries, rectal injuries, and ureteral injuries, as defined by the need for suture repair; occlusive nerve injuries, as defined by complete severance; and vascular injuries, as defined by the need to document the site of injury. Postoperative complications included: ureteral/bladder/rectal/vaginal fistula, internal hemorrhage, pelvic infection, lymphocyst, lymphatic fistula, lower extremity edema, lower extremity venous thrombosis, urinary retention, nerve injury, and bowel obstruction.
Remission rate (%) as assessed by RECIST 1.1 criteria At the end of the patient's treatment, up to 1 years. Subjects were assessed for complete and partial remission rates according to RECIST 1.1 criteria
Overall survival (OS) Until the end of the 3-year follow-up period, up to 5 years. the time from the start of enrollment to death from any cause
